- May 01, 2022 · 3 years agoAs a leading cryptocurrency exchange, BYDFi recognizes the potential implications of changes in the fed funds rate forward curve for cryptocurrency investors. The curve provides insights into market expectations of future interest rates, which can influence investor sentiment and investment preferences. When the curve steepens, indicating expectations of higher interest rates, it may lead to a decrease in demand for cryptocurrencies as investors seek higher returns in traditional investments. Conversely, when the curve flattens or inverts, signaling expectations of lower interest rates, it may increase the attractiveness of cryptocurrencies as an alternative investment.
